www.dell.com | support.dell.com Enabling DCB on Next Reload To configure the Aggregator so that all interfaces come up with DCB enabled and flow control disabled, use the dcb enable on-next-reload command. You must save the configuration change and reload the switch for DCB to be enabled on all interfaces. Internal PFC buffers are automatically configured. Task Globally enable DCB on all interfaces after next switch reload. Command dcb enable on-next-reload Command Mode CONFIGURATION To reconfigure the Aggregator so that all interfaces come up with DCB disabled and link-level flow control enabled, use the no dcb enable on-next-reload command. You must save the configuration change and reload the switch for DCB to be disabled on all interfaces. PFC buffer memory is automatically freed. Enabling Auto-DCB-Enable Mode on Next Reload To configure the Aggregator so that all interfaces come up in auto-DCB-enable mode with DCB disabled and flow control enabled, use the dcb enable aut-detect on-next-reload command. You must save the configuration change and reload the switch for auto-DCB-enable mode to be enabled on all interfaces. Task Command Globally enable auto-detection of DCBX and auto-enabling of DCB on all interfaces after switch reload. dcb enable auto-detect on-next-reload Command Mode CONFIGURATION Figure 6-6. dcb enable auto-detect on-next-reload Command Example FTOS#dcb enable auto-detect on-next-reload Aug 25 18:47:50: %STKUNIT0-M:CP %DIFFSERV-6-DCB_ENABLE_CFG_ON_RELOAD: Global DCB will be enabled on subsequent reload, PFC buffers will be reserved for all pfc ports and max loss less queues supported for each stack unit. For the pfc-buffering change to take effect, please save the config and reload the system. 58 | Data Center Bridging (DCB)
